Jamie Alley
Reviewed in the United States on December 13, 2024
4 stars if you're willing to sit and help your child use it. The maximum recording time is 10 seconds. The sound is good. There's a beep to signal the end of 10 ten seconds. You have to hold the sliding plastic piece fully open while recording or listening. Because it's spring-loaded and rounded, which I like for safety, it's a bit slippery and takes some effort to hold open. I wonder if a child could do this while also concentrating on speaking into the receiver for the short time they have to record. 3 years of age would probably be the minimum, unless they have help. I do like the colors, the dual handles, and the light weight to carry it around. It just might depend on your child's temperament as to whether they'd enjoy it or just be frustrated by it. 3 AAA batteries not included.
